ASIMCO Technologies (Yuncheng) Auto Parts Park Project Officially Launched
2021.02.06

Jiao Chengrao, Chairman of Zhengzhou Coal Mining Machinery Group Co., Ltd. (ZMJ), Jia Hao, Vice Chairman and CEO of ZMJ and Chairman of ASIMCO, and Wang Bin President and CEO of ASIMCO, met with Ding Xiaoqiang, the Secretary of the CPC Yuncheng Municipal Party Committee as well other city leaders on February 6, 2021 to exchange their views about and reach a consensus on further promoting ASIMCO Technologies (Yuncheng) Auto Parts Park. Afterwards, they entered into an agreement on it.

 

 

Mr. Jiao said that ZMJ will focus its development strategy on the auto parts industry. ASIMCO has its new project built with an information-based and digitalized technologies and equipment at a high level, and environment-friendly production technique. Guided by the philosophy of “official production upon the completed construction”, ASIMCO will utilize all the possible factors of production and promote the early start of project construction so that the project can start official production as early as possible. ASIMCO will build a leading company that can set a good example to make new contributions to the high-quality development of Yuncheng, Shanxi Province during the Fourteenth Five-Year Plan. Mr. Ding and Mayor Chu extended their warm welcome to Mr. Jiao and other visiting leaders, and thanked ASIMCO for its long-term support for Yuncheng’s economic and social development.

 

The project budget totals 1.05 billion Yuan and the casting production line and intelligent casting processing line have the planned production capacity of 60,000 tons. The products mainly include the castings for cylinder blocks and heads of 10-15L diesel engines. The project will be planned as a whole and implemented on a step-by-step basis. Phase I involves an investment of about 700 million Yuan, and the casting production line with an annual output of 60,000 tons will achieve a sales income of around 600 million Yuan each year, and provide almost 600 jobs. Phase II involves an investment of about 350 million Yuan, and the intelligent machining production lines will be constructed as the supportive facilities.
